Hello! I’m Dr. Woods and I have had the pleasure of working with clients in therapy for twelve years now. Working one-on-one with clients is my absolute passion and I believe it is truly what I am meant to do here on earth. In working with clients dealing with depression, anxiety, and other difficulties, I view our work going along two streams: stream 1 – addressing the origins of their symptoms, identifying triggers, patterns, and learning ways to decrease negative mood and cope with it when it arises. The 2nd stream, though, is to address the potential life circumstances and approaches that may have brought them to this current crossroads. Many of my clients find themselves at a fork in the road or at a point of frustration with where they are now, and where they want to be. The focus of that 2nd stream of treatment is goal-setting, developing habits that are in line with the life you want to lead, and regular reflection on your progress.
